00 / 00 ©Andreas Rentz/Getty Images for 100 Lives Discussing "Dossier : the Secret Files They Keep on You" and interviewing the author Aryeh Neier BROADCAST: Mar. 31, 1975 | DURATION: 00:57:30 Synopsis Discussing "Dossier : the Secret Files They Keep on You" and interviewing the author Aryeh Neier.
